New funding opportunity! Pilot projects aim to enforce Federal and State mandatory surrender of firearms laws

Web Posted:  10/1/2009 4:24:59 PM
Email This Article
Email Article
 Print Version
Print Version

Horizontal Line

The Office of Justice Assistance (OJA) is launching a competitive concept paper process for pilot projects to ensure firearms are surrendered in civil and criminal cases involving domestic violence, child abuse, and harassment, in accordance with existing Federal and State law.

 

To submit a concept paper for funding consideration, a team of stakeholders must make a formal written agreement to participate in the project. The team must include at a minimum: the Sheriff and local law enforcement representatives, a presiding Judge and a district Court Administrator, Clerk of Court, Probation and Parole representative, and victim service provider.

 

The Office of Justice Assistance Violence Against Women Advisory Committee and the Governor’s Council on Domestic Violence Surrender Protocol Committee has developed a Firearms Protocol (download at http://oja.wi.gov/docview.asp?docid=17554&locid=97 ) to be used in pilot projects.

 

OJA will issue awards of STOP VAWA Recovery Act dollars to county partners selected from the competitive process (download application form by clicking the View Related Document link below).

 

One electronic copy of the completed concept paper (no signatures required at this time) is due no later than 4:30 p.m. on November 5, 2009 to Kittie Smith at kittie.smith@wisconsin.gov
